For more than 40 years Cascade Coffee has been the premier
specialty coffee contract manufacturer in the Pacific Northwest.
Specializing in roasting, grinding, flavoring, and packaging
coffee, catering to the world's finest coffee brands worldwide.
Cascade works behind the scenes to provide innovation, world-class
coffee roasting, and a wide variety of packaging options to
highlight their loyal customer's brands.
Founded in 1977, the company operates from a 150,000 square foot
manufacturing and roasting facility, more than 2 million pounds of
green coffee storage facility, 50 million pounds annually of coffee
roasting capacity as well as multiple roasting lines, flavor mixing
systems and 14 automated packaging lines.

POSITION SUMMARY:
Responsible for accurate picking of green lots, loading or draining
the silo system, and maintaining green coffee inventory records.
Coordinates with roasting to ensure a smooth flow of production.
Performs duties in ways that maximize production efficiency.

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S OF THE JOB:
- Operates green coffee silo system and loading station as
required.
- Performs front loading/manual loading of green coffee in areas
apart from the loading station as required.
- Captures data pertaining to green coffee; maintains accurate
silo load records and purchase order records; communicates PO
changes and green coffee lot designators to Roasting.
- Operational knowledge of green coffee inventory.
- Responsible for monitoring inventory flow to minimize inventory
variances and maintain First In First Out procedures.
- Performs organic and decaf switchovers and cleanouts.
- Empties and cleans loading system bag, cleans the loading
machine magnet and maintains other equipment and keeps maintenance
informed of all needs.
- Responsible for general housekeeping around the green coffee
area.
- Ability to handle full greens pallets on forklift, which
includes; stacking full greens pallets, unstacking full greens
pallets and maneuvering with full greens pallets.
